The difference by sex in the occurrence of tiny papillary thyroid cancers cells located during life and after death recommends that numerous females are obtaining treatment for little tumors that could never ever have actually caused symptoms


Dr. The aspects that lead more women to get a diagnosis of little papillary thyroid cancer cells are numerous and intricate, she said. Females often tend to be extra likely than guys to look for healthcare generally. They're more probable to run into wellness concerns that might have hormonal causes, such as difficulties with maternity. Davies. The largest difficulty, said Dr. Haymart, is that it's currently impossible to anticipate which growths located by chance will posture a threat to health. "Exactly how do you establish which cancers cells may be indolent and simply sit there for the remainder of the person's life, and which ones may be hostile and possibly create damage?"she asked. These show that there is a very tiny excess risk of cancer cells from therapy with radioactive iodine. For a lot of people the benefit of dealing with the overactive thyroid gland much surpasses the extremely low cancer threat. In some cases the thyroid gland is a bit tender after therapy. An usual longer term side-effect of radioactive iodine therapy is an underactive thyroid gland (hypothyroidism ), so it is extremely vital to have routine thyroid blood tests beginning from four to six weeks after the therapy to recognize and treat this very early, with levothyroxine.
